分享
分享赚钱 收藏 举报 版权申诉 / 12

类型数据库系统与Visual+FoxPro第六章.ppt

  • 上传人:saw518
  • 文档编号:4588979
  • 上传时间:2019-01-03
  • 格式:PPT
  • 页数:12
  • 大小:66.50KB
  • 配套讲稿:

    如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。

    特殊限制:

    部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。

    关 键  词:
    数据库系统与Visual+FoxPro第六章.ppt
    资源描述:

    1、第6章 报表设计,在Visual FoxPro中,报表是数据输出的重要形式之一,报表设计是应用程序开发的一个重要组成部分。设计报表通常包括两部分内容:数据源和布局。数据源是报表的数据来源,它可以是数据库表或自由表,也可以是视图、查询或临时表。布局定义了报表的打印格式。设计报表就是根据报表的数据源来设计报表的布局。,Visual FoxPro提供了三种创建报表的方法: l 使用报表向导创建报表。 l 使用报表设计器创建自定义的报表。 l 使用快速报表创建简单规范的报表。,一、使用报表向导创建报表,1. 启动“报表向导”,启动“报表向导”的方法有四种,那一种方法都可以进入“向导选取”对话框。,2.

    2、 创建报表,字段选取 在“向导选取”对话框内选择“报表向导”并且单击“确定”按钮,即进入“报表向导步骤1”,在该步骤指定要在报表中输出的数据源及字段。单击“下一步”按钮进入“报表向导步骤2”。 分组记录 在“报表向导步骤2”中指定对报表输出记录进行分组所依据的字段。单击“下一步”按钮进入“报表向导步骤3”。,选定报表样式 在“报表向导步骤3”中选择报表的输出样式。 单击“下一步”按钮进入“报表向导步骤4”。 定义报表布局 在“报表向导步骤4”中指定报表的布局。 单击“下一步”按钮进入“报表向导步骤5”。 排序记录 在“报表向导步骤5”中,指定报表中用于排序的字段和顺序。单击“下一步”按钮进入“

    3、报表向导步骤6”。 完成 在“报表向导步骤6”中,输入或修改报表标题,选择报表保存方式,预览 等,单击“完成”按钮,进入保存报表文件对话框。,从父表中选定字段 在“向导选取”对话框内选择“一对多报表向导”并且单击“确定”按钮,即进入“报表向导步骤1”,在该步骤指定要在报表中输出的父表及字段。单击“下一步”按钮进入“报表向导步骤2”。 从子表中选定字段在“报表向导步骤2”中指定在报表中输出的子表及字段 。单击“下一步”按钮进入“报表向导步骤3”。 建立两表间的关系 在“报表向导步骤3”中建立一对多表间的关系。 单击“下一步”按钮进入“报表向导步骤4”。 排序记录 在“报表向导步骤4”中指定报表中

    4、用于排序的字段和顺序。单击“下一步”按钮进入“报表向导步骤5”。 选择报表样式在“报表向导步骤5”中,选择报表的输出样式。 单击“下一步”按钮进入“报表向导步骤6”。 完成,3. 创建一对多报表,二、报表设计器的基本操作,“报表设计器”为创建和修改报表提供了强大的功能,用来从无到有地创建报表,也可以对已有的报表进一步修改。,1.启动报表设计器,启动“报表向导”的方法有3种,那一种方法都可以进入“报表设计器” 。,2.使用快速报表创建报表,打开“快速报表”对话框打开“报表设计器”,选择“报表”菜单的“快速报表”,在弹出的“打开”对话框中选择报表的数据源 ,选择数据源后即进入“快速报表”对话框,在

    5、该对话框里,选择字段布局、字段标题和字段,选择“标题”、“添加别名”和“将表添加到数据环境中”三个选项 。,在“快速报表”对话框中,单击“确定”按钮,快速报表便出现在“报表设计器”中。 单击工具栏中的“打印预览”按钮,即显示所创建的报表的输出结果。 保存 选择“文件”菜单的“保存”选项,生成报表文件营业员基本情况表.FRX及备注文件营业员基本情况表.FRT。,三、报表设计器的高级操作,设置数据源,1. 设置报表的数据源,为报表数据环境设置数据源方法与为表单的数据环境设置数据源的方法是一样的。,2. 为数据环境中的表设置索引,为数据环境中的表设置索引,可以控制报表中记录的打印顺序或分组打印等,但

    6、前提是有关字段已做过索引。为数据环境中的表设置索引的方法有: 可以在数据环境外使用命令SET ORDER TO 。如为报表“商品销售汇总表”的数据表“商品销售表”建立索引:SELECT 商品销售表SET ORDER TO 商品编号,在数据环境中设置 选择数据源,打开其属性,在属性窗口中选择数据选项卡,选定Order属性值为索引字段。,定义报表布局,1.设置报表页面在“报表设计器”窗口中,选择“文件”菜单中的“页面设置”,打开“页面设置”对话框。在“页面设置”窗口中,可对报表的列、左页边距、打印顺序等进行设置。 2.规划报表带区 报表页面的设置确定了空白页面的大小,而报表中数据的输出位置则是由添

    7、加在报表带区中控件的位置确定的。 报表带区是报表中的一块区域,用于放置各种报表控件以显示报表标题、日期、公司标志、页码等信息。报表上可以有不同的带区,可分为基本带区、标题与总结带区和数据分组与组标头/组注脚带区。,基本带区第一次启动“报表设计器”时,报表布局中一般包含页标头、细节和页注脚三个基本带区。标题与总结带区选择“报表”菜单中的“标题/总结”,可在报表中添加标题带区和总结带区。数据分组与组标头/组注脚带区若要打印分类表、汇总表等报表(如考生按成绩分类、企事业单位按部门或小组打印工资单等),在设计报表时需要将数据分组。一个报表可以设置一个或多个数据分组。若报表已进行了数据分组,则报表会自动

    8、包含“组标头”和“组注脚”带区。,3.调整报表带区在报表设计器中,可以根据需要添加控件的多少,修改每个带区的尺寸和特征。,创建报表控件,1“报表控件”工具栏该工具栏中包括:标签、域控件、线条、矩形、圆角矩形和图片/ActiveX绑定控件。,2给报表添加标签标签是用于报表中显示文本信息的。,3给报表添加域控件 域控件用于在报表中添加字段变量、报表变量、函数和表达式等。,4给报表添加线条给报表添加线条控件,生成表格式报表。 添加方法 改变“线条”的样式和粗细 修改“线条”对象属性 5给报表添加日期和页码,定义报表变量先创建报表变量才能创建报表变量控件。使用报表变量,可以计算各种值,并且可以用这些值来计算其他相关值。,1定义报表变量 2创建报表变量控件 3重新排序报表变量报表变量是根据它们出现的先后顺序来计算的,并且影响引用这些报表变量的表达式的值。例如,如果定义一个变量时,用到了另一个变量,那么被引用的报表变量应该在引用之前出现(先被定义)。,四、报表输出,使用REPORT命令可以预览或打印报表。例如,下面代码预览项目报表: REPORT FORM 项目报表 PREVIEW 而下面的代码将项目报表送到打印机: REPORT FORM 项目报表 TO PRINTER,

    展开阅读全文
    提示  道客多多所有资源均是用户自行上传分享,仅供网友学习交流,未经上传用户书面授权,请勿作他用。
    关于本文
    本文标题:数据库系统与Visual+FoxPro第六章.ppt
    链接地址:https://www.docduoduo.com/p-4588979.html
    关于我们 - 网站声明 - 网站地图 - 资源地图 - 友情链接 - 网站客服 - 联系我们

    道客多多用户QQ群:832276834  微博官方号:道客多多官方   知乎号:道客多多

    Copyright© 2025 道客多多 docduoduo.com 网站版权所有世界地图

    经营许可证编号:粤ICP备2021046453号    营业执照商标

    1.png 2.png 3.png 4.png 5.png 6.png 7.png 8.png 9.png 10.png



    收起
    展开